EV Road Trip Around Phuket Island | Is It Possible?

Many wonder “Can I drive an EV around Phuket island?” The answer is “Yes!” but you need to plan well. This guide covers routes and charging points.


Around Phuket Island

Distance

  • Around Phuket island: 150-200 km - Most EVs range: 300-500 km
  • Conclusion: Easy to circle the island ---

Route 1: Half-Day Island Tour

Route: Town → Patong → Kata → Karon → Rawai → Promthep Cape → Chalong → Town

Distance: ~80 km Battery used: ~30-40% Charging: Jungceylon (Patong), Central Phuket (return)

Route 2: Full-Day Island Tour

Route: Town → Airport → Mai Khao → Sarasin Bridge → Patong → Kata → Karon → Rawai → Promthep Cape → Chalong → Town

Distance: ~150 km Battery used: ~50-60% Charging: PT stations, Central Phuket, Jungceylon


Key Charging Locations

1. Central Phuket

  • Type: DC Fast + AC
  • Stations: 4 chargers
  • Cost: 8-10 THB/kWh

2. Jungceylon (Patong)

  • Type: AC
  • Stations: 2-3 chargers
  • Cost: Free or electricity rate

3. PT Gas Stations

  • Locations: Multiple
  • Type: DC Fast

EV Driving Tips for Phuket

1. Plan Charging

  • Check charging map before leaving
  • Plan charging stops
  • Don’t go below 30%

2. Drive Efficiently

  • Use regenerative braking
  • Avoid frequent overtaking
  • Steady speed 60-80 km/h

3. Watch Hills

  • Uphill uses more battery
  • Downhill charges back
  • Plan routes well

FAQ

Q: Can I drive to Big Buddha? A: Yes, but uses more battery. Charge fully before going up.

Q: What if main battery dies on the road? A: Need tow truck to charger or call manufacturer roadside assistance.

Q: Do hotels have charging? A: Many hotels now offer it. Ask when booking.
